Job Description:

The Wraparound Facilitator will utilize an evidence-based process that has been demonstrated as an effective way to support children and youth with serious behavioral health challenges to live successfully in the community with their families. The Wraparound process identifies and builds on the strengths and culture of the youth, family, and support system to create integrated and individualized plans to address the identified needs of the youth and family.

Essential Duties/Responsibilities

  • Responsible for ensuring engagement with the youth and family occurs successfully.
  • Defines the priority needs for the youth and family and their strengths and culture that will be used to individualize the plan.
  • Responsible for connecting the family to resources and making sure all parts of the plan are implemented in a timely manner.
  • Will help the family develop a crisis prevention plan with all required components, prioritizing prevention and early intervention.
  • Responsible for safety and team cohesion.
  • Facilitates meetings while encouraging the youth and family members to take a more active role in meeting facilitation.
  • Problem-solve issues with other services, as indicated.
  • Conduct in-service training.
  • Participate in and conduct meetings, as necessary.
